Anderson Knight is delighted to be supporting a growing and ambitious business in the south of Glasgow with the appointment of an HR Adviser. This is a busy, hands-on generalist role offering real breadth, responsibility, and the opportunity to develop longer term.

Working closely with the HR Manager, you will play a key role in supporting operational delivery while also contributing to strategic people initiatives. This position would suit a motivated and driven HR professional who is keen to broaden their experience and progress over time.

Following an initial period of office-based training, the role will move to a hybrid working model. A full driving licence is required.

The Role

As HR Adviser, you will provide proactive, commercially focused HR support across the business. You will manage casework end-to-end while also contributing to projects, people reporting, reward activity, and initiatives that embed company values and culture.

This is a varied and fast-paced environment where you will balance operational HR delivery with the opportunity to take ownership of specific projects and lead strategically on agreed initiatives.

Key Responsibilities

*

Provide expert advice and guidance to managers across a wide range of HR matters

*

Manage employee relations casework including disciplinary, grievance, absence, and performance management processes

*

Support and lead on HR projects and people-focused initiatives

*

Embed company values across the organisation, supporting engagement and culture development

*

Produce and analyse HR reports, people metrics, and data to inform decision-making

*

Utilise HRIS and Excel to maintain accurate employee records and reporting

*

Support reward and benefits administration and development

*

Coordinate HR administration activities to ensure efficient and compliant processes

*

Contribute to continuous improvement of HR policies, procedures, and systems

*

Lead strategically on selected initiatives in partnership with the HR Manager

About You

To be successful in this role, you will demonstrate:

*

Proven experience in a generalist HR role, with strong employee relations exposure

*

Confidence managing ER casework independently

*

Strong IT skills, particularly Microsoft Excel and HR systems (HRIS)

*

Excellent organisational skills with the ability to manage a high-volume workload

*

Analytical capability and confidence working with people data and reporting

*

Energy, enthusiasm, and a genuine passion for HR

*

A proactive and motivated mindset, with a desire to develop and progress

*

Strong relationship-building skills and the ability to influence at all levels

*

A full UK driving licence
